Meaning & origin

Yes — Sarthak is a Hindu boy name of Sanskrit origin, meaning “Meaningful, purposeful, one whose existence serves a clear and worthy end — Sarthak derives from 'sartha' (meaning, purpose) and names a child as someone whose life will not be wasted on trivialities”. It also appears in Jain tradition.

Sarthak is a boy's name of Sanskrit origin, traditionally used in Hindu families. The name means "Meaningful, purposeful, one whose existence serves a clear and worthy end — Sarthak derives from 'sartha' (meaning, purpose) and names a child as someone whose life will not be wasted on trivialities" and belongs to the Wisdom cluster — names meaning knowledge, insight, and thoughtful presence.

Beyond its Hindu heritage, Sarthak is also used in Jain traditions, reflecting how this name has traveled across cultures.

Sarthak's nakshatra & rashi

In Hindu tradition, a baby's name is chosen to harmonise with their nakshatra (birth star) and rashi (moon sign) — most often through an auspicious first syllable. Sarthak opens with “Sa”. Whether that's auspicious for your baby depends on their exact date, time and place of birth.

What does Sarthak's numerology say?

Numerology assigns each name a single-digit destiny number by summing its letter values. Different schools use different mappings — NameRoot computes both so you can see how Sarthak resonates in either tradition.

Pythagorean
6
nurturing and family devotion
Chaldean
9
compassion and humanitarian service

What is Sarthak's rashi and nakshatra?

By its first syllable "Sa", Sarthak falls under the Shatabhisha nakshatra and Kumbha (Aquarius) rashi — its naam-rashi, or name-based moon sign. (A baby's birth nakshatra comes from their date and time of birth; NameRoot matches the two.)
